Energy Efficiency

One of the most significant environmental benefits of sustainable pumping solutions is energy efficiency. Sustainable pumping solutions, including Grundfos pump models, are designed to minimize energy consumption while delivering maximum performance. This results in a reduction in carbon emissions, which helps to mitigate the impact of climate change. The reduction of energy consumption also lowers the operating costs of pumping systems, making them more cost-effective and sustainable in the long run. Grundfos pump models, for example, are equipped with advanced motor technology, which helps to improve energy efficiency and reduce carbon emissions.

Reduced Water Wastage

Sustainable pumping solutions also reduce water wastage, essential for preserving water resources. Grundfos pump models, for example, are designed to deliver the exact amount of water needed, no more and no less, which reduces water wastage. This helps to conserve natural water resources, particularly in areas that are prone to water scarcity. Sustainable pumping solutions can also help to reduce water losses in distribution networks, which is a significant challenge faced by water utilities. By minimizing water wastage, sustainable pumping solutions can help to reduce the need for additional water supply infrastructure, which can have significant economic and environmental costs.

Improved Water Quality

Sustainable pumping solutions also promote improved water quality. Grundfos pump models, for example, are designed to provide a consistent water supply, which ensures that water quality is not compromised. This is particularly important in areas where water quality is a concern, as it helps to prevent waterborne diseases and ensures safe drinking water. Grundfos pump models also feature innovative technologies such as the Grundfos iSOLUTIONS platform, which allows for real-time monitoring and control of water quality parameters such as pH, dissolved oxygen, and turbidity. This helps to ensure that water quality is maintained at all times.
